TIPS FOR MAKING SURE YOUR WATER HEATER HAS A LONG LIFE
Flush the Water Heater Yearly
Sediment can build up over time in a water heater, shortening its lifespan. To prevent this, you should flush your water heater at least once per year. Flushing will help to remove any sediment that has built up and improve the efficiency of your water heater.
Install a Water Softener
If you live in an area with hard water, it's especially important to install a water softener. Hard water can cause sediment to build up more quickly in your gas water heater, so this will help to extend its life. A softener is also beneficial for your appliances, plumbing, and skin!
Turn Down the Temperature
The higher the temperature of your water heater, the shorter its lifespan will be. If you turn down the temperature to around 120 degrees Fahrenheit, you can increase the life of your water heater. Lowered settings are also more energy-efficient, so you'll save money on your gas bill each month.
Get Annual Maintenance
It's important to get annual maintenance for your water heater to help extend its life. A professional can check for any issues and make sure the gas line is properly hooked up. They can also flush the unit and check the anode rod to prevent corrosion.
Consider a Tankless Water Heater
If you're in the market for a new water heater, you might want to consider a tankless unit. Tankless water heaters have a much longer life expectancy than gas water heaters, so this is a good option if you're looking for longevity. They're also more energy-efficient, so you'll save money on your gas bill each month.
